The AGM-69A was retired in 1993 above developing issues about the protection of its warhead and rocket motor. There were severe considerations in regards to the solid rocket motor, when several motors endured cracking in the propellant, considered to manifest due to warm/chilly cycling yr just after calendar year. Cracks while in the propellant could lead to catastrophic failure after ignited.
